The Enduring Power of the TI-Nspire Family
The TI-Nspire CX and CX II series calculators are more than just calculators; they are learning instruments. They integrate multiple representations of mathematical concepts – algebraic, graphical, geometric, and numerical – allowing users to see the connections between them. Key features include:
- Graphing Capabilities: Plotting functions, parametric, polar, and sequence graphs.
- Computer Algebra System (CAS): Symbolic manipulation, solving equations, factoring, expanding expressions.
- Geometry Application: Interactive constructions and transformations.
- Data & Statistics: Spreadsheet functionality, statistical analysis, and plot types.
- Programming: Support for Lua scripting to create custom tools and games.
These features make the TI-Nspire an indispensable tool for advanced mathematics, physics, engineering, and other STEM fields.

Key Features to Look for in a Comprehensive Online TI-Nspire Replica
While our current calculator focuses on core scientific functions, a truly comprehensive online TI-Nspire would ideally include:
Graphing Capabilities
The ability to plot functions, analyze graphs, find intercepts, derivatives, and integrals visually. This is crucial for understanding the behavior of mathematical models.
CAS (Computer Algebra System)
A CAS allows for symbolic manipulation, enabling users to solve equations algebraically, simplify expressions, and perform calculus operations without needing numerical approximations.
Data & Statistics
Integrated spreadsheet and statistical analysis tools for handling data sets, performing regressions, hypothesis testing, and visualizing data distributions.
Geometry
Interactive geometry environments where users can construct geometric figures, measure properties, and observe transformations in real-time.
Programming
Support for scripting languages (like Lua) to allow users to create their own programs, automate tasks, and extend the calculator's functionality.
User Interface
An intuitive interface that mirrors the physical TI-Nspire, making it easy for existing users to adapt and new users to learn.
